
For railway lines to function safely, efficiently, and with long service life, the substructure must be properly maintained. In this context, the ballast layer plays a critical role. However, over time, ballast becomes contaminated, compacted, or loses its desired physical properties, negatively affecting both track geometry and ride comfort. Tamping machines are specialized railway maintenance vehicles used to correct geometric deformations that occur over time on railway tracks. Their primary function is to restore the alignment, level, and stability of the track by compacting the ballast beneath the rails and sleepers. These machines enhance operational safety and maintain passenger comfort by adjusting the track to ideal elevation, alignment, and cant values.
